On Mon, Oct 10, 2011 at 06:49:32PM -0400, Ohad Ben-Cohen wrote:
> -int iommu_unmap(struct iommu_domain *domain, unsigned long iova, int gfp_order)
> +int iommu_unmap(struct iommu_domain *domain, unsigned long iova, int size)
> {
> - size_t size;
> + int order, unmapped_size, unmapped_order, total_unmapped = 0;
>
> if (unlikely(domain->ops->unmap == NULL))
> return -ENODEV;
>
> - size = PAGE_SIZE << gfp_order;
> + /*
> + * The virtual address, as well as the size of the mapping, must be
> + * aligned (at least) to the size of the smallest page supported
> + * by the hardware
> + */
> + if (!IS_ALIGNED(iova | size, domain->ops->min_pagesz)) {
> + pr_err("unaligned: iova 0x%lx size 0x%x min_pagesz 0x%x\n",
> + iova, size, domain->ops->min_pagesz);
> + return -EINVAL;
> + }
> +
> + pr_debug("unmap this: iova 0x%lx size 0x%x\n", iova, size);
> +
> + while (size > total_unmapped) {
> + order = get_order(size - total_unmapped);

Hmm, this actually unmaps more than requested, even in the symetric
case. Imgine the user wants to unmap a 12kb region, then order
will be 4 and this code will tell the iommu-driver to unmap 16kb.

You need to make sure that you don;t pass larger regions then requested
to the low-level driver. Some logic like in the iommu_map function
should do it.

> +
> + unmapped_order = domain->ops->unmap(domain, iova, order);
> + if (unmapped_order < 0)
> + break;
> +
> + pr_debug("unmapped: iova 0x%lx order %d\n", iova,
> + unmapped_order);
> +
> + unmapped_size = 0x1000UL << unmapped_order;

Please use PAGE_SIZE instead of 0x1000UL.
